Unitary Method
The word “unitary” comes from the word “unit”, which means a single and complete entity. In this method, we find the value of a unit product from the given number of products, and then we solve for the other number of products.

Profit and Loss
The amount earned or lost on the sale of one or more items is referred to as the profit or loss on that item.
